cyclebasis
This can be used for finding the linearly independent equations derived from Kirchhoff's second law. This function finds a set of fundamental cycles that will correspond to linearly independent circuit conservation equations.
Example: fundamental cycles of complete graph on 4 vertices including self-loops at each vertex:
cyclebasis(ones(3,3),'path') % returns {1,2,[1,2,3],3}
See the help text for more details.
